Dr. Ripperda attended medical school at Rush Medical College in Chicago, IL. He then completed a residency in Obstetrics & Gynecology and a fellowship in Female Pelvic Medicine and Reconstructive Surgery (also known as Urogynecology) at UT Southwestern Medical Center/Parkland Hospital. During his fellowship, Dr. Ripperda was the recipient of the Best Basic Science Manuscript at the 2016 American Urogynecologic Society national meeting in Denver, CO. This work was published the July 2017 edition of the journal Menopause. His clinical interests include the treatment of overactive bladder, urinary incontinence, pelvic organ prolapse, fecal incontinence and urinary tract fistula. Dr. Ripperda offers a variety of non-surgical and surgical options and tailors his approach to the wishes and needs of each individual patient. His surgical interests include vaginal, laparoscopic, robotic and abdominal approaches to the treatment of pelvic floor disorders.
